Eternal Journey According to Ancient Egypt
In the realm of ancient Osirian Lands, belief in the afterlife was woven deeply into the fabric of daily life. It wasn't simply a concept, but rather a grand voyage that awaited every soul upon its departure from this world. The people of old envisioned the journey as a perilous trial filled with both challenges.
- Upon death, the spirit embarked on a voyage to the Fields of Aaru, guided by the divine saviour Osiris.
- The souls| would stand before Osiris in his court, where their heart's intentions were weighed against the feather of truth.
- If found worthy, the soul was granted eternal life in a paradise-like realm filled with bliss.
{However, if the heart was found heavy, it would be devoured by the monstrous Ammit, and the soulwas lost forever.
The Lost Tomb of Cleopatra: A Royal Enigma
For centuries, historians have been intrigued by the mystery surrounding Cleopatra's eternal resting place. The celebrated Egyptian queen met her demise in 30 BCE, vanishing into history a legacy that continues to captivate us today. Despite numerous searches, Cleopatra's tomb remains unfound.
Some believe her tomb lies buried deep within the sands of the ancient world, while others theorize that it was destroyed during wars. The hope of discovering Cleopatra's tomb remains a tantalizing prospect for those who desire to reveal the secrets of this mysterious figure.
Folklore abound about her burial site, some claiming it contains hidden treasures. However, until concrete evidence is found, the true resting place of Cleopatra's tomb will remain one of history's most enduring puzzles.
